INSTALLATION
Carefully
remove your Kenmore
microwave
oven from the
shipping carton.
Be sure to remove all packing
materials
from
the oven cavity and pizza cavity before use.
A. Circuits
For safety purposes this oven must be plugged
into a 20-amp
circuit. No other electrical
appliances
or lighting circuits should
be on this line. If in doubt, consult a licensed
electrician.
B. Placement
of the Oven
Your microwave
oven can be placed easily in your kitchen,
family room, or anywhere
else in your home. Place the oven
on a flat surface such as a kitchen countertop
or a specially
designed
microwave
oven cart at least 39.4 in. (100 cm) from
the floor. Do NOT place your microwave
oven over a range,
cooktop,
or other heat-producing
appliances.
Free airflow
around the oven is important.
Allow at least 4 in. (10 cm)
of space at the top, sides, and back of the oven for proper
ventilation.
C. Turntable
Installation
Place the turntable
roller rest in the circle on the oven floor
and then place the glass turntable
on the turntable
roller rest.
NOTES:
• Never place the glass turntable
in the oven upside down.
Blocking the air inlet and/or outlet openings
can damage
the oven.
• Never operate the oven without the turntable
in place.
D. Pizza Oven Pan
Place the pizza oven pan in the pizza drawer.
NOTE:
• Never operate the pizza oven without the pizza oven pan
in place.
